SEOUL: South Korean teachers are set to rally today and sit out of work to demand better protection of their rights and to protest what they say is widespread harassment by overbearing parents that has led colleagues to take their own lives.Complaints by public school teachers over mistreatment by parents and students, including being accused of child abuse for disciplining pupils, have grown sharply after a young teacher was found dead in July in an apparent suicide.Scores of teachers have vowed to take a leave of absence in protest today.Government and school board officials have scrambled to stave off major disruptions of classes and promised legal steps to better protect educators.The nu
